Perth punk rock band Dirtbox - works as a mental health nurse at Murray Royal Hospital. Gary told the Perthshire Advertiser : “They were having a Scottish week at the school for Burns Night and he wanted to do something Scottish.

I had just come off a night shift and he asked if we could just have a music day. “He’s been doing brilliant with homeschooling and trying his best.“He came up with the idea of making up a song.

He can’t play an instrument yet but he comes up with melodies.”Koby said: “We used the guitar and I sing.”Koby then chose some pictures to play along in a video with the music.The primary two pupil then shared it with his Auchtergaven Primary class on the app - used by his and many Perth and Kinross schools - Seesaw.
